Technivorm Moccamaster 53923 KBGV Select 10-Cup Coffee Maker, Juniper, 40 ounce, 10-Cup, 1.25L

The Technivorm Moccamaster 53923 KBGV Select is a 10-cup coffee maker designed for those who prioritize precision and simplicity in their daily brew. Its distinct Juniper color and solid construction signal a machine built for performance, not just appearance. At its core, this coffee maker is engineered to achieve one thing: consistently excellent coffee by adhering to the fundamental principles of proper extraction.
It starts with temperature.
Many machines compromise here, but the Moccamaster heats water to the ideal range of 196°F to 205°F, which is crucial for fully extracting coffee’s flavors without bitterness. This happens without a pump, using a unique copper boiling element for a natural, gentle flow. You get a full 40-ounce carafe (about 1.25 liters) in just four to six minutes.
Operation is straightforward—a single switch controls everything, making your morning routine effortless.
A key feature for smaller batches is the Brew-Volume Selector. This switch adjusts the flow rate over the coffee grounds, ensuring optimal saturation whether your brewing a half pot or a full one. It means you don’t have to compromise on taste just because you’re making less coffee.
Drip Coffee Maker No Plastic Buying Guide
A drip coffee maker with no plastic in the brew path ensures a pure, unaltered coffee taste. This means the hot water only touches materials like glass, stainless steel, or ceramic as it becomes your coffee, so no worries about plastic flavors or chemicals. Your morning cup just tastes cleaner. Here’s what to look for when choosing one.
Brew Path Materials
This are the most critical factor. Check that every part the water and coffee touch is plastic-free. Look for a stainless steel heating element and boiler, a glass or stainless steel carafe, and a glass or ceramic brew basket. Some models have a stainless steel internal water tank and tube, which is ideal. Don’t just take the marketing at face value; check the product specifications carefully.
Carafe Type: Thermal vs. Glass
Do you want your coffee kept hot on a warming plate or in an insulated carafe? A stainless steel thermal carafe is excellent for keeping coffee hot for hours without a burnt taste and is typically all metal inside. A glass carafe sits on a hot plate, which is simple but can overheat the coffee if left too long. Consider your drinking habits—do you nurse a pot all morning, or pour a cup and run?
Ease of Cleaning
Non-plastic parts are often easier to clean and don’t stain or retain odors. A stainless steel water tank won’t cloud like plastic, and a glass brew basket rinses clean. However, ensure parts like the water reservoir are accessible. Removable parts make for a simple, thorough clean, which is essential for preventing mineral buildup and keeping your coffee tasting great every day.
Brew Strength and Programmability
Even without plastic, you don’t have to sacrifice features. Many models offer programmable timers, so you wake up to a ready pot. A brew-strength selector is a valuable feature, letting you choose a bolder or milder cup. Also, consider the brew pause function—if you need to sneak a cup before the cycle finishes, make sure it’s designed so it doesn’t effect the overall brew.
Frequently Asked Questions About Drip Coffee Maker No Plastic
What does “no plastic” mean in a coffee maker?
It means teh machine avoids plastic in parts that touch your coffee or hot water. This includes the water reservoir, brew basket, and carafe. The goal is to prevent any plastic taste or chemicals from leaching into your drink.
What materials are used instead of plastic?
You’ll commonly see glass, stainless steel, and sometimes ceramic. Glass carafes are classic. Stainless steel is great for durability and insulation. These materials are inert, so they don’t affect your coffee’s flavor.
Are these coffee makers more expensive?
Often, yes. Higher-quality materials like stainless steel cost more. But prices vary, and many people find the investment worth it for taste and longevity. You can find good options at different price points if you look.
Is the entire machine completely plastic-free?
Usually not. The outer housing or base might still contain plastic for safety and cost. The key is that the internal, fluid-contact parts are plastic-free. Always check the product description for specifics on what parts are made of.
How do I clean a non-plastic coffee maker?
It’s pretty straightforward. Glass and stainless steel carafes are often dishwasher safe (check your manual!). For the brew basket, a simple rinse and occasional vinegar descaling works. They’re often easier to clean than plastic, which can stain.
Do they make coffee taste better?
Many users say yes. Without plastic, there’s no risk of a plastic taste or odors transferring. This lets the true flavor of your coffee beans shine through. The difference can be subtle, but it’s noticeable for many coffee lovers.
Are there any downsides?
A glass carafe can break if dropped, and stainless steel ones might get hot. Also, the machines can be heavier. It’s a trade-off for the material benefits. Just handle with a bit of care, like you would any nice kitchen item.
What should I look for when buying one?
Focus on the materials list. Ensure the water tank, basket, and carafe are plastic-free. Check for features you want, like programmability or a thermal carafe. Reading reviews can help you see how a model holds up over time.
